都说开发软件最重要的是编程思想,delphi,vc,vb什么的只是工具而已,但是本人在学习过程中始终无法找到这种编程思想的感觉,请各位大虾帮帮忙怎么才能建立起一个编程的思路??比如说我要开发一个qq这样的软件,那么我该如何去思考呢??

解决方案 »

  1.   

    用Delphi吧,用两年后你就知道什么是编程思想了
      

  2.   

    要两年啦?我才几个月,难怪...编程思想是无法从那些专讲delphi知识的书中获得的,需要从一些专业的书中找到,比如想做企业管理方面的软件,可以看"delphi企业级解决方案和应用剖析"以及ERP原理等书,当然更好的方法是实际参与一个项目或看你主管以前写的源码...study!
      

  3.   

    一方面是学习,一方面是自己实践的体验。
    从borland的源码中,还有从一些好的书中会介绍一些好的思想
      

  4.   

    都是windows的程序员,为什么不了解windows呢?d封壮api封的太好了,只能说明,到了底层,大家都抱本api在写程序,d也好vc也好!
      

  5.   

    既然你也是说是初学, 便应当自己为婴儿看待, 由可以控制手脚开始, 然後学爬, 站立, 行走, 会跑. 要按步就班.  Delphi不单是一样工具, 他本身是一种语言, 要你用了一段时间, 才会领会的高深博大, 那才是你自己的思想的开始. 那都是要时间, 透过千百次经验所累积得到.  M$成功之处, 便是让初学者以为可以透过M$的工具, 一步的便成为高手.若你能轻易说出你面前的qq里有那些技术元素, 你便会领会编程不是想像中那麽容易. 不透过深入观察, 详细的访问, 细心的分析, 创新的意念, 不怕难的决心, 必胜的意志, 对各行业运作的认识, 我们是谈不上编程的思想.
      

  6.   

    反正我觉得qq的技术含量也不算很高把,因为我看过一篇文章介绍开发一个类似的icq软件,他是用vb结合winsock实现的,虽然比较简陋,但是基本的框架雏形已经有了,其他的就靠自己去完善了!